Answer: Planned Shopping Centres
With commercialization of the residential suburbs and real estate development, there came a vast requirement for planned development of amenities which included medical and emergency facilities and shopping centres in accessible locations. Developers had the opportunity to plan multiple-store facilities which would serve the immediate requirements of the neighbourhood like grocery, drug, apparel goods along with other entertainment and recreation centres.
